About H. Baumann
H. Baumann is a scholar working on Computational Mechanics, Surfaces, Coatings and Films, Electrical and Electronic Engineering, Radiation and Ceramics and Composites, having authored 174 papers that have together received 2.3k indexed citations. Recurring topics across this work include Ion-surface interactions and analysis (75 papers), Semiconductor materials and devices (50 papers), Metal and Thin Film Mechanics (34 papers), Integrated Circuits and Semiconductor Failure Analysis (23 papers), Diamond and Carbon-based Materials Research (22 papers), Silicon Nanostructures and Photoluminescence (15 papers), Electron and X-Ray Spectroscopy Techniques (13 papers) and Nuclear Materials and Properties (12 papers). The work is most often cited by research in Ceramics and Composites (161 citations), Computational Mechanics (568 citations), Materials Chemistry (870 citations), Electrical and Electronic Engineering (1.0k citations) and Mechanics of Materials (429 citations). H. Baumann has collaborated with scholars based in Germany, New Zealand and United Kingdom. Frequent co-authors include Κ. Bethge, A. Markwitz, E. Heinicke, M. Rudolphi, Michael Brüns, Manfred Kaib, E. F. Krimmel, Günter Borchardt, Steven Johnson and Wittko Francke. Their work appears in journals such as Nuclear Instruments and Methods in Physics Research Section B Beam Interactions with Materials and Atoms, Analytical and Bioanalytical Chemistry, Journal of Vacuum Science & Technology A Vacuum Surfaces and Films, Journal of Applied Physics and Diamond and Related Materials.
